Transaction 33d88c56545b460012d0308435f854f78c3ce1d13180ee2a505cce9884ddae10
1 Input
1 Output
-
33d88c56545b460012d0308435f854f78c3ce1d13180ee2a505cce9884ddae10:0
- value
- 4377808
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 415caa7231c3249b5b46883e2a377e61de625759 OP_EQUAL
- address
- 37ecrYc7AmJpPKJz8PzHayNsiT9FcqP613